Graduate Students Working Group
The UMSU Graduate Working Group exists to strengthen the voice, visibility, and representation of graduate students at the University of Melbourne. The Working Group provides a dedicated forum for graduate students to share lived experiences, identify systemic and academic challenges, and develop informed recommendations that improve the academic, professional, and social environment for coursework and research students alike. This working group also comes from the recognition that students at the university are stronger when they are represented by one union.
